President
Brigadier Sanjoy Ghosh(Retd) has 34 years of service in the Indian Army and prior to his retirement was actively involved with the training of the youth in National Cadet Corps as a Group Commander. He has vast experience of being in various part of the country and thus empathises with the youth to bring about a change in their career progression through quality education and guidance.
Vice President
Sandeep Kanoongo, a Bhopal-based entrepreneur and alumnus, holds degrees in B.Sc. and Civil Engineering. He excelled as a Project Engineer at Recondo Ltd. and served as Branch Manager at Snowcem Paints India Ltd. for 12 years. In 2004, he founded a successful business specializing in CNF agencies for paint and construction chemicals, as well as STP turnkey projects across Madhya Pradesh. Kanoongo is also an esteemed National Cadet Corps (NCC) alumnus, with notable participation in RDC'85 and advanced leadership camps.
Jt Secretary
Mita Wadhwa, a former Telecom professional with 22+ years of experience, transitioned to become a dedicated social worker in 2014 after resigning from Nokia. She is actively involved in various projects such as Raag Bhopali, BEST (Bhopal Ek Saath Team), and 'Rakt Shakti,' focusing on supporting handicraft, promoting Bhopal as an ideal destination, and raising awareness on menstruation and women's health. Committed to causes like Waste Management and Nari Shakti, she is also the founder of SETU, The Bridge, her own NGO.
Treasurer
Lt. Nasir Saeed Ali, an Assistant Professor and NCC Officer at The Bhopal School of Social Sciences, brings 15 years of expertise in physical education and military training. As a dedicated educator, he has guided over 300 students for national and international championships. His leadership extends to commanding the BSSS NCC Company, achieving notable successes, and fostering a holistic approach to fitness and mental health. Lt. Nasir is committed to instilling positive energy in students and contributing to the nation's well-being.
Executive member
Runa Ashish, a seasoned multimedia journalist with 20 years of experience in TV news reporting and production, transitioned from prominent channels like Zee News and Aaj Tak to the digital space with BBC and Firstpost. Currently associated with Webdunia, India's first Hindi news website, she manages her YouTube channel, "Filmy Khichdi," with over 1 Lakh subscribers. Notably, she teaches news reporting at Mithibai (HMMRA) and has a passion for Defense Journalism, covering the beat for Webdunia after 18 years in Entertainment Journalism. Additionally, Runa is a certified Kathak dancer and has a rich background in theatre since a young age.
Secretary
Adam Mansoor, completed his education in Bhopal and Indore DAVV. Nationally recognized in hockey, he holds the NCC C Certificate and received the All India Best Officer Cadet award at OTA Kamptee. Beyond military achievements, Adam has earned numerous state and national awards. Actively involved in philanthropy, he demonstrates a commendable dedication to community betterment, showcasing leadership and commitment to service.
Executive director
Prashant Verma, originally from India and residing in the US for the past 22 years, holds NCC "C" certificate and actively participated in RDC, Nau Sainik, and IMA Attachment camps. With dual master's degrees in business and information technology from the United States, he has contributed to billion-dollar IT initiatives for Fortune 100 companies, focusing on innovative products and services. Beyond his professional success, Prashant serves as a "LIFE COACH,” instilling financial strength, integrity, and humanity in organizations and individuals, and is passionately dedicated to the growth of NCC cadets.
Executive director
Rajesh Kumar Gaba, is a distinguished senior journalist at Dainik Bhaskar in Gwalior, with over 22 years of experience. His extensive career includes reporting on national and international levels, conducting exclusive interviews with over 2000 personalities, and representing India in a cultural exchange program in London. Beyond journalism, Prince is a multifaceted individual involved in social work, sports, and education, with notable recognitions and awards for his contributions to various fields. His passion for journalism is evident in the numerous accolades received, acknowledging his excellence in reporting on diverse topics, including lifestyle, entertainment, and gender sensitivity.
